And in that season premiere episode of "black-ish," the so-called "N" word will be tackled in a broadcast that will probably entertain, educate and maybe even inspire debate.

In the episode, titled "The Word," Jack (Miles Brown) performs the Kanye West track “Gold Digger” at a school talent show, and when he gets to the lyric that includes THE word, it leads to his possible expulsion from school. Dre (Anthony Anderson) and Bow (Tracee Ellis Ross) work together to get him reinstated, and along the way, examine the evolution of THE word through the generations, and just who, if anyone, has the right to use it.

“black-ish” stars Anthony Anderson as Andre “Dre” Johnson, Tracee Ellis Ross as Rainbow Johnson, Yara Shahidi as Zoey Johnson, Marcus Scribner as Andre Johnson, Jr., Miles Brown as Jack Johnson and Marsai Martin as Diane Johnson.
Guest starring are Jennifer Lewis as Ruby and Nicole Sullivan as Janine.

“THE Word” was written by Kenya Barris and directed by Matt Sohn.
